Massive One Seaport Square to Break Ground Next Month

New, 13 comments

We told you back in late September that construction on One Seaport Square could start in the next month. Well, word comes over the ever-discreet Curbed Boston Tipline that the development's formal groundbreaking is set for the morning of Nov. 14. None other than Mayor Marty "53,000 Units by Yesterday" Walsh will be doing the honors.

Plans call for two towers of 22 stories each with 832 luxury apartments and 260,000 square feet of retail on connected lower levels (including a 41,375-square-foot movie theater on the third floor). Together One Seaport Square's towers will encompass 1.1 million square feet, roughly 17 percent of the larger Seaport Square's total.
